Output d100a89e6cf80efc03d9603f0ae335ad1424228161885f9811b661d2fa600ae6:11

value
960873
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c151f1dc446d7951c6277942f363bc836610714c OP_EQUAL
address
3KKCWBvxXC8c6g7BjnzbAxf6BavL5fWitN
transaction
d100a89e6cf80efc03d9603f0ae335ad1424228161885f9811b661d2fa600ae6
spent
true